What happens when you cut an artery and how serious is the potential outcome?

When you cut an artery, it can lead to severe bleeding that can be life-threatening. Arteries carry oxygen-rich blood from the heart to the rest of the body, so cutting one can result in rapid blood loss and potential shock. Immediate medical attention is crucial to stop the bleeding and prevent serious complications or death.

Why does my cut feel warm?

When you get a cut, your body sends more blood to the area to help with healing. This increased blood flow can make the cut feel warm.


A cut parallel to the midsagittal plane would produce a parasagittal section?

Yes, a parasagittal section is a cut parallel to and offset from the midline (midsagittal plane) of the body. This type of cut separates the body into unequal left and right portions.

How can taking care of a cut help protect other body systems?

Taking care of a cut by cleaning it and covering it with a bandage can prevent infection, which could potentially spread to other parts of the body and affect other systems. Treating a cut promptly can also help promote faster healing, reducing the risk of complications that could impact other body systems.

How does the body react to a cut?

The blood clots; leaving a scab. Then the body grows skin under the scab; once healed the scab falls off.

What is the medical term meaning The body being severed in half?

The medical term for the body being severed in half is "transection." It refers to a complete division or separation of a body part, often used to describe a severe injury or surgical procedure where a structure or organ is cut completely. Transection can have severe consequences and requires immediate medical intervention.

Can you get cut in half by a seatbelt?

No, you cannot get cut in half by a seatbelt. However, in severe accidents, seatbelts can cause injuries due to the force of impact and the way they restrain the body. It's essential to wear seatbelts properly to minimize risks and ensure safety during a crash.
